Default Temp sensor mystery

I've had my 95 XJ for about 2 months. Recently while poking around under the hood and installing a new intake I found the temp sensor taped up and tucked under the fuel rail. There was a real nice plug installed in the water pump housing. I have nothing but idiot lights. My XJ runs pretty good. No overheating issues. What's up with that?

No idea on your water pump but the sensor your ECU/PCM uses should be screwed into the thermostat housing. Without it it will think the engine is cold all the time and waste gas. The dash gauge (or idiot light) uses a separate sensor at the rear of the head on your model year.
